首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>如何监视POP、SMTP和Exchange Server的邮件活动

如何监视POP、SMTP和Exchange Server的邮件活动
EN

Stack Overflow用户
提问于 2009-07-08 12:43:22
回答 2查看 1.6K关注 0票数 0

我们需要编写一个.Net (C#)应用程序,通过POP、SMTP和Exchange Server (2007及更高版本)监控所有邮件活动,并从本质上抓取邮件以存档到文档管理系统中。我意识到监控每种类型的服务器的方式可能是不同的,所以我想知道实现这一点的最好(最优雅和可靠)方法是什么。

谢谢。

EN

回答 2

Stack Overflow用户

发布于 2009-07-08 13:26:31

许多国家对这样的系统必须做什么和不能做什么才能遵守法律有相当狭窄的规定。如果你正在为一家想要在国际上销售的公司开发产品,我建议你需要一种更有针对性的方法。根据法律框架的不同,您的解决方案必须拦截和存档所有电子邮件,或者只截取其中的一部分。例如,一些国家/地区不允许公司存储员工的私人电子邮件,在这种情况下,存档流程需要使用员工可以控制的规则进行配置。如果目的是存档每一封电子邮件,那么Jimmy Chandra建议的网络级方法更好,因为它更容易部署。

票数 0
EN

Stack Overflow用户

发布于 2010-05-03 16:05:37

我不认为你需要担心流行音乐,对吧?它不用于发送邮件(除非您还需要监控对电子邮件的访问)。

关于Exchange,2000版以上的版本支持日志(不知道以前的版本),因此邮件在发送/接收时被复制到邮箱(有几个不同的选项取决于Exchange版本,请查看它)。然后,您可以读取该邮箱或设置规则将其转发到外部SMTP,然后您可以应用程序侦听它。

对于其他SMTP服务器,可以通过转发规则等获得类似的方法,有些服务器可能像Exchange一样具有自定义支持。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/1097830

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档